Old Dominion Corn Cob Pipe
The Laughing King
The “Laughing King” Indian corn cob pipe is a tribute to King Debedeavon, “Ye Emperor of Ye Easterne Shore and King of Ye Great Nussawattocks”, who ruled over the Native Americans inhabiting the Eastern Shore of Virginia at the time of the arrival of the first English colonists to Jamestown. King Debedeavon, known familiarly as the “Laughing King”, proved a valuable ally to the early English colonists. Our “Laughing King” Indian Corn Cob Pipe features a 9/16″ chamber with a tall, barrel-shaped bowl. A perfect pipe for a casual smoke and a pipe that would make the old Warrior proud!
